    • @HesteBremse
      @HesteBremse 9 ปีที่แล้ว

      If i´m not totally mistaken I´d say It was colorgraded that way. (Else it could simply be a Cam Filter). But usually this kind of grading approach would be taken if you have shifting light settings, -like suddenly the sky is clouded and gray and then a little later the sun beams trough creating strong contrasts and saturated colors. If so then you need to pull those two different light moods towards each other - Meaning making the sunny content look a lot more faded and less contrasty while trying to beef up the faded footage.
